Harriers: Agile Birds of Prey with Unique Hunting Habits

Harriers are a group of medium-sized birds of prey that belong to the family Accipitridae. There are around 10 species of harriers found throughout the world, with the majority of species found in North and South America. The Majestic Eagles: Powerful Predators with Impressive Abilities and Cultural Significance

Eagles are a group of large birds of prey that belong to the family Accipitridae. There are over 60 species, found on every continent except Antarctica. The Majestic Beauty of Peacocks: A Closer Look at Their Spectacular Plumage and Fascinating Behaviors

Peacocks, scientifically known as Pavo cristatus, are one of the most recognizable and spectacular birds in the world. They are native to the Indian subcontinent and are widely admired for their iridescent plumage, which is adorned with colorful “eyespots” that can be expanded into a breathtaking fan display during courtship. The Enigmatic Beauty of Syed Khairuddin Shah Tomb: A Timeless Legacy

The tomb is dedicated to Syed Khairuddin Shah, who was a prominent Sufi saint and religious scholar. He was born in the city of Bukhara in modern-day Uzbekistan and migrated to the subcontinent during the 17th century. Bakhar Fort: Exploring the History and Architecture of a Hidden Gem

Nestled between the towns of Sukkur and Rohri, Bakhar Fort emerges as a small, irregularly shaped haven in the mighty Indus River. This captivating island, encompassed by fortification walls that touch the surrounding waters, is steeped in history and showcases remnants of a bygone era. Memorial Hasrat Mohani Library: A Tribute to the Revolutionary Poet and Scholar

The Hasrat Mohani Library near Pakka Qila in Hyderabad, Pakistan, is a historic library that is named after the renowned Urdu poet and freedom fighter, Maulana Hasrat Mohani. Mukhi House Hyderabad: A Historic Mansion Showcasing the City’s Rich Heritage

Mukhi House is a historic mansion located in Hyderabad, Pakistan. Mukhi House Hyderabad was constructed in the early 20th century by a wealthy Hindu businessman named Roopchand Mukhi.
